Transaction 66ac5c6f00734968a32a2a3dfdb0eb7ef3035f5a333185a92221e646d383a9ce
1 Input
1 Outputs
- 66ac5c6f00734968a32a2a3dfdb0eb7ef3035f5a333185a92221e646d383a9ce:0
value 105750000
address 37mBxumFxt1TyjKRhvSTkfwVJdyK365X1o